Hi all, I have a VZ Acclaim Wagon 2004 model 175Alloytec eng and the Check Powertrain message has appeared. No codes came up when scanned at my mechanics. Fuel consumption has gone up. Cars starts and runs as per normal except the fuel consumption. Reading other posts I decided to chage an o2 sensor. I reset the message by disconnecting the battery and it cleared for about 5 kms then came back on again. Does the alloytec175 engine have this vacuum hose that everyone keeps talking about?
Any suggestions would be appreciated.

now ur problem
if it was an o2 sensor then a code of P2251 or p2254 would of been found by the mechanics

if its a vacuum leak then idle shouldnt be "normal"
and how much increase in fuel consumption are u talking about? .5l, 5l, 20l per 100
